The Beauty Elixir Does Jade Really Enhance Beauty and Health

In the world of natural beauty remedies, jade has long been a cherished gemstone, believed to possess mystical powers that can enhance beauty and promote health. But does the beauty elixir of jade live up to the hype? Let's delve into the intriguing world of jade and uncover whether it truly has the power to rejuvenate and beautify the skin.

Jade, a stone revered in many cultures, has been used for thousands of years as a symbol of purity, serenity, and luck. Its natural green hue, reminiscent of lush gardens and tranquil waters, has inspired countless stories and legends. In traditional Chinese medicine, jade is believed to possess cooling properties that can help alleviate heat and inflammation, making it a valuable component in various beauty treatments.

One of the most popular uses of jade in beauty is as a facial roller. Jade rollers are believed to have several benefits for the skin, including reducing puffiness, improving circulation, and promoting lymphatic drainage. The gentle rolling motion of the roller can also help to smooth out fine lines and wrinkles, giving the skin a more youthful appearance.

According to proponents of jade facial rollers, the cooling effect of the stone helps to soothe and calm the skin, while the massage motion increases blood flow and stimulates the facial muscles. This, in turn, can lead to a brighter, more radiant complexion. Additionally, the natural oils from the skin can be absorbed by the jade roller, creating a self-replenishing skincare tool.

Another way in which jade is believed to enhance beauty is through its use in skincare products. Many facial serums, creams, and oils contain crushed jade powder, which is said to have a rejuvenating effect on the skin. The powder is believed to be rich in minerals and nutrients that can nourish and hydrate the skin, leaving it soft, supple, and glowing.

While the benefits of jade in skincare are widely believed, scientific evidence to support these claims is limited. Some studies suggest that the mineral content of jade may provide certain skincare benefits, but more research is needed to confirm its effectiveness. It is important to note that the quality and purity of jade products can vary, so it is essential to choose reputable sources when purchasing jade skincare items.

Despite the lack of scientific evidence, many people swear by the beauty benefits of jade. The anecdotal evidence is compelling, with countless testimonials from individuals who have experienced improved skin tone, reduced puffiness, and a general sense of well-being after incorporating jade into their skincare routine.
